Abstract
351,366. Condensers. NAAMLOOZE VENNOOTSCHAP PHILIPS' GLOEILAMPENFABRIEKEN, 13D, Emmasingel, Eindhoven, Holland. Oct. 20, 1930, No. 31403. Convention date, Oct. 28, 1929. [Class 38 (ii).] Conducting plates inserted in the dielectric layers which separate the active plates of a condenser, instead of being left isolated are connected together when they are in positions representing corresponding potentials with respect to the active plates. Thus, in Fig. 3, the plates 4, 5 are each equidistant from the respective active plates 1, 2 and are interconnected. In Fig. 4, where there are two conductive plates between each pair of active plates, plates 7, 8 and 9, 10 would be interconnected as shown. By so doing, if the resistance of a part of the dielectric falls, the potential distribution throughout the remainder of the dielectric alters to lessen the overload on the parts, the resistance of which remains high.
